Cherry Almond Oatmeal has a average-calorie, high-carb, average-fat and average-protein content. It is a good source of Thiamin.
The food contains 53.1g of carbs. The carbohydrate profile of the the food reveals it is average in complex carbs and average in Simple carbs. Carbs are our primary source of energy but its source should be chosen with utmost care. Complex carbs are a more desirable addition to your diet, where as simple carbs should be consumed in moderation as it is very easily broken down, assimilated and absorbed in the body. Its sugar content is among the bottom 20 percentile. This is for people watching their sugar intake. With 6.5 gms of protein, it is average in protein content, which is an important macronutrient that helps with tissue repair, provides energy and improves immunity.
Not only that, the average fat content of this product makes it suitable to be eaten when trying to lose weight.
While Sodium is an essential nutrient, excess quantities can cause several disorders like fluid retention, hypertension. Since it has an average density of Sodium, it is suitable if you are aiming for a healthy, low-sodium diet. It is also high in Magnesium, an essential micronutrient that regulates functioning of muscles and nerves and heart beat.

Serving size
Amount Per Serving
Calories 266 Calories from Fat 44
% Daily Value *
Total Fat 4.9 g 7.5%
Saturated Fat 0.4 g 2%
Trans Fat
Cholesterol 0 mg
Sodium 206 mg 8.6%
Total Carbohydrates 53.1 g 17.7%
Dietary Fiber 5.6 g22.4%
Sugars 13.5 g
Protein 6.5 g 13%
Vitamin A 13% Vitamin C 1%
Calcium 3% Iron 19%
*Based on a 2000 Calorie diet
